数据库恢复全攻略5大灾备方案实战案例助你零宕机运营
数据库恢复全攻略|5大灾备方案+实战案例,助你零宕机运营
📌 文章目录
1️⃣ 数据库灾备方案全景图(附成本对比表)
2️⃣ 7步搭建企业级灾备系统(含免费工具推荐)
3️⃣ 电商大促服务器崩盘真实复盘(附恢复日志)
4️⃣ 数据库恢复工具Top10测评
5️⃣ 企业必看:灾备合规与成本控制指南
💻 一、数据库灾备方案全景图(附成本对比表)
在数字化浪潮下,数据库作为企业核心资产,其恢复能力直接决定业务连续性。根据Gartner最新报告,企业平均数据恢复时间(RTO)已达4.2小时,而恢复点目标(RPO)已从72小时缩短至15分钟。
▫️ 冷备方案(年成本<5万)
• 实施要点:每日增量备份+每周全量备份
• 适合场景:中小型电商/内容平台
• 核心工具:Veeam Backup for SQL Server(免费版)
▫️ 热备方案(年成本5-20万)
• 实施要点:实时同步+自动切换
• 适合场景:金融支付/政务系统
• 核心工具:阿里云DBS数据备份服务(年费3.6万起)
▫️ 异地多活(年成本20-50万)
• 实施要点:跨地域数据同步+自动路由

• 适合场景:大型SaaS平台/跨境电商
• 核心工具:AWS Database Migration Service(年费15万起)
⚠️ 成本对比表(以10TB数据量计)
| 方案 | RTO | RPO | 年成本(万元) | 适用规模 |
|--------|-----|-----|----------------|----------|
| 冷备 | 4h+ | 24h | 4.8 | <500人 |
| 热备 | 30min| 5min| 18.5 | 1000-5000|
| 多活 | 5min| 0s | 42.3 | 5000+ |
🔧 二、7步搭建企业级灾备系统(含免费工具推荐)
Step1 确定恢复优先级(RPO/RTO矩阵)
✅ 数据价值分级:核心交易数据>日志数据>配置文件
Step2 选择存储架构
• 混合云架构(阿里云+私有化部署)
• 物理+虚拟化双活(推荐VMware vSphere+SRM)
Step3 部署备份链路
免费工具:Duplicati(支持AES-256加密)
付费工具:Veritas NetBackup(企业级容灾)
Step4 建立自动测试机制
• 每月1次全量恢复演练(记录用时<1h为合格)
• 每季度压力测试(模拟5000TPS并发)
Step5 配置监控看板
关键指标:
- 备份成功率(≥99.99%)
- 同步延迟(<50ms)
- 故障恢复次数(年<2次)
Step6 制定应急预案
典型流程:
故障发现→告警触发(Zabbix+钉钉通知)→人工确认→自动切换→事后审计
Step7 合规性检查
重点满足:
- GDPR第31条数据恢复要求
- 等保2.0三级系统标准
🎯 三、电商大促服务器崩盘真实复盘(附恢复日志)
双11期间,某头部美妆电商遭遇数据库雪崩事件,完整恢复过程记录如下:
⏰ 12:15 系统报警
• 指标异常:CPU突增至120%,内存使用率98%
• 日志分析:MySQL InnoDB出现页错误(错误代码1213)
⏰ 12:25 启动灾备流程
• 主库自动切换至灾备节点(延迟27秒)
• 同步检查发现:未同步数据量约3.2GB(RPO≈15分钟)
⏰ 12:40 完成数据补全
• 使用AWS DMS进行增量数据回补
• 耗时:38分钟(含网络传输23分钟+数据验证15分钟)
⏰ 13:00 系统全面恢复
• 首页访问恢复(响应时间<800ms)
• 支付链路100%可用(经压力测试验证)
📊 复盘关键点:
1. 容灾演练频率不足(半年未测试)
2. 备份策略未考虑日志文件(导致3.2GB数据丢失)
3. 监控未覆盖ZooKeeper集群(主库选举失败)
🛠️ 四、数据库恢复工具Top10测评
| 工具名称 | 优势场景 | 付费模式 | 推荐指数(⭐) |
|-------------------|------------------------|----------------|----------------|
| Veeam Backup | 中小企业成本敏感型 | 按节点收费 | ★★★★★ |
| 备份数据库 | SQL Server专项备份 | 年费制 | ★★★★☆ |
| Duplicati | 自建私有化备份中心 | 免费开源 | ★★★☆☆ |
| Veeam Replication | 虚拟化环境灾备 | 按CPU核心数 | ★★★★☆ |

| AWS DMS | 跨云数据迁移 | 按传输量计费 | ★★★★★ |
| 深信服数据库高可用| 国产化替代方案 | 年维护费 | ★★★☆☆ |
| SQL Server | 原生灾备功能 | 企业版许可费 | ★★★★☆ |
| 腾讯云TDSQL灾备 | 微支付场景 | 按存储量计费 | ★★★★☆ |
| IBM Spectrum Protect| 大型企业级 | 按TB容量 | ★★★☆☆ |
| 阿里云DBS | 混合云灾备 | 按灾备节点计费 | ★★★★★ |
💡 五、企业必看:灾备合规与成本控制指南
1️⃣ 合规红线(新规)
- 数据分类分级:核心数据必须满足RPO≤5分钟
- 备份验证:每年至少2次全量恢复测试
- 审计留存:灾备日志保存周期≥5年
• 存储分层:热数据SSD+冷数据HDD+归档蓝光
• 弹性计费:采用AWS Savings Plans锁定折扣
• 自动化运维:通过Ansible实现备份策略自动化
3️⃣ 风险评估模型
风险矩阵示例:
| 风险等级 | 概率(%) | 影响(分) | 应对优先级 |
|----------|-----------|------------|------------|
| 数据丢失 | 85 | 9 | ★★★★★ |
| 切换失败 | 30 | 7 | ★★★★☆ |
| 监控盲区 | 60 | 6 | ★★★☆☆ |
| 合规缺失 | 100 | 8 | ★★★★★ |
📌 文章
